Nike Vintage Running

July 13th, 2007

nike_vintage.jpg

Nike is re-releasing some of it classics from the 70’s. The LD-1000, the Daybreak, the Nylon Cortez … they all look like they are over 30 years old. Nike did an amazing job on making this sneakers look vintage. You can have a look at them on the Nike Vintage Running website, which looks like a 70’s running magazine. 3 days later

April 3rd, 2007

It has been 3 days now since the Berlin Half Marathon and I’m looking for a new goal. Should I try a full marathon right away or should I try to gain more speed and endurance first? Questions about questions …
Yesterday, a strange kind of muscle ache kicked in, one like I have never experienced before. I knew I should have done some cool down and stretching afterwards but I was too high … runner’s high. I’ll try to get rid of it tonight with a slow run, it’s really strange not having a training schedule anymore. Speaking of runner’s high, there are some parts of the half marathon where I only have vague memories, it’s really strange.
If Apple and Nike wouldn’t have teamed up together to create this whole Nikeplus system, I would still not be able to run a few kilometers. Actually my uncle, who is an experienced marathon runner, laughed at me when I told him I started running because of a gadget. Who cares, I enjoy it and will continue doing so.
